Appercipient

/ˌæpərˈsɪpiənt/ adjective

Definition

Capable of or characterized by apperception; having active conscious awareness.

Etymology

From Latin 'appercipere' (to perceive fully) plus the suffix '-ent,' this learned term describes the capacity for apperception.
